Abstract
- Highlights: [•] Using high velocity compaction we compact Cu–0.9Al2O3 composite powder. [•] At impact velocity 9.4m/s the relative green density was obtained 96.8%. [•] Axial and radial shrinkage increased with increase in sintering temperature. [•] The mechanical properties were improved with an increase sintering temperature. [Copyright &y& Elsevier]
